"We Got Hood Love" is a song performed by American R&B recording artist Mary J. Blige featuring singer Trey Songz. It was written by Blige, Bryan-Michael Cox Kendrick "WyldCard" Dean and Johnta Austin for her ninth studio album, Stronger with Each Tear (2009), while production was helmed by Cox and Dean, with additional production from Ron Fair. It was released as the third American (fourth overall) and last single from the album.

Music video

[edit]

A video was shot with Mary J. Blige and football player George Wilson in Miami,[2] while Trey Songz shot his scenes in a New York City apartment.[3] The video focuses on three couples who personify the definition of "Hood Love".[4] Chris Robinson directed the video for the song. The video which although was originally scheduled to premiere on May 10, 2010 through Vevo[5] actually appeared on Rap-Up on May 6, 2010.
